Head to head by decade

Decade Costa Rica Papua New Guinea Difference Ahead
1900s 40.0% 0.0% 40.0% Costa Rica
1910s 46.0% 0.0% 46.0% Costa Rica
1920s 50.0% 0.0% 50.0% Costa Rica
1930s 50.0% 0.0% 50.0% Costa Rica
1940s 50.0% 0.0% 50.0% Costa Rica
1950s 100.0% 45.0% 55.0% Costa Rica
1960s 100.0% 80.0% 20.0% Costa Rica
1970s 100.0% 100.0% 0.0%
1980s 100.0% 100.0% 0.0%
1990s 100.0% 100.0% 0.0%
2000s 100.0% 100.0% 0.0%
2010s 100.0% 100.0% 0.0%
2020s 100.0% 100.0% 0.0%

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
